Output 25217fc8133d938140f566e10889e95e5aebbf8de78d68ee0b6f7f5fd3064fb8:0

value
647685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f6269de05865c8c12f60d02fdce91aba933b82d OP_EQUALVERIFY OP_CHECKSIG
address
16n9TyjmoQMUXPkXVte7e8vBjmBbay5B2M
transaction
25217fc8133d938140f566e10889e95e5aebbf8de78d68ee0b6f7f5fd3064fb8
confirmations
423316
spent
true